[Gr. lethargos, drowsiness] Sleepiness, drowsiness, somnolence, or mental sluggishness. lethargic (lă-thahr′jĭk) To hear audio pronunciation of this topic, purchase a subscription or log in. , adj. WebClinical symptoms of salicylate overdose include tinnitus, nausea and vomiting, increased rate of respiration, hyperthermia, lethargy, and, in some cases, seizures.
